Just recently my fish developed some disease. It started with 1 fish swimming upward with nose facing up and wiggling, and then today i noticed another fish and 2 other fish with open wounds.. I secluded the fish in separate tank, but unsure what to treat them both tanks with. I have both snails and Plants in the tank. I was thinking melafix and pimafix since the instructions state they are good for planted tanks and invertebrates

First up - need some tank details. There is a sticky to help with this but basically:-

How long has tank been going? How long have you had fish?

Is it cycled? What are water chemistry readings - including ph and temp as well as ammonia?

What is stocking? Is there any fish that may have attacked them?

Did anything change in the tank at the same time? Any possibility of chemicals added to tank accidentally?

If all else is good on tank chemistry, etc then my first thought would be bacterial but gotta cross every thing off.
